JP Morgan Chase & Co. has released its Q2 earnings report, providing insights into the bank’s performance across various sectors. The report details both positive and negative factors influencing the company’s financial standing.
Key Highlights
- Investment Banking: Strong performance driven by increased deal activity.
- Consumer Banking: Moderate growth in deposits and loans.
- Asset Management: Stable performance despite market volatility.
- Challenges: Regulatory headwinds and increased compliance costs continue to impact profitability.
Financial Performance
The earnings report indicates a mixed financial performance. While certain sectors have shown robust growth, others have faced challenges due to market conditions and regulatory pressures. The overall impact on the bottom line is being closely analyzed by investors and analysts alike.
Future Outlook
JP Morgan’s management team has expressed cautious optimism about the future, citing potential growth opportunities in emerging markets and continued strength in its core businesses. However, they also acknowledge the ongoing risks associated with the global economic environment and the evolving regulatory landscape.
